How To Use ebb away In A Sentence
- As public opinion turns against them and junior doctors feel the effects of industrial action on their pay packet, support will surely ebb away. The Sun
- In the plenitude of youthful health and strength, was his life to ebb away, like an unreplenished stream, flowing into nothingness? Fairy Fingers A Novel
- Public anger should ebb away once the threat of force to end the demonstration has been removed. Times, Sunday Times
- As you do so, your uterus will relax and the pain should gradually ebb away. Alternative Health Care for Women
- Emily's tension slowly began to ebb away at Brett's caress but she still felt bad; she had ruined a wonderful afternoon with her stupidity.
